Q: What happened with the stale-cache bug on Fernwick, and what do I tell customers? A: Short version: our edge cache on Driftlane kept serving old pricing for six hours after a deploy. It's fixed; invalidation now runs per-release. If a customer needs a manual purge, open the cache console with the recovery passphrase below.

strongbox words: gilmir-briion-oliok-eliion

☐ Locker assignment — changing rooms. Each new starter at Harkwell Mills gets one locker in the ground-floor changing rooms, assigned by the facilities desk on day one. Record the locker number on the onboarding sheet and confirm the starter has tested the lock before they leave. Lockers are cleared if unused for sixty days; note this in the handover. Changing-room access requires the keypad by the stairwell, and the current access code is set out below.

turnstile pass: bdg-YEOZLM-79341408

### Step 4: Stabilize the integration tests

Heads up: the Tollgate payments suite is flaky mostly because tests share one sandbox ledger. Before migrating, give each test run its own namespace and bump the settlement poll timeout — the old default is way too tight. Once that's in place, reruns should drop to near zero. The test harness picks up these configuration values at startup.

config for hahip-yajep:
holix:
  log_level: error
  metrics_host: metrics.holix.qorvellabs.internal
  pin: 9600
  pool_size: 8

Ticket: Drift in Harkell search tuning config

The relevance tuning values on the canary node no longer match the release branch. Someone adjusted field boosts and the phrase-match penalty directly in production during last week's hotfix and skipped the PR. Release 9.2 should ship with the reviewed values, not the ad-hoc ones. The approved configuration for sign-off is as follows.

deployment values, kafog-tawip:
[istwyn]
host = istwyn.nelvrosys.internal
user = istwyn_svc
database = istwyn_prod